Understanding the Composition of Zyn Pouches
Zyn pouches are small, teabag-like pouches containing nicotine, a highly addictive substance found in tobacco products. They are designed to be placed between the upper lip and gum, releasing nicotine slowly over time. Zyn pouches are marketed as a less harmful alternative to smoking, but they still contain nicotine, which has been linked to various adverse health effects.

Exploring the Side Effects of Zyn Pouches
The side effects of Zyn pouches can vary depending on an individual's sensitivity to nicotine and overall health. Some common side effects include:

  • Nicotine Addiction: Zyn pouches contain varying levels of nicotine, which can lead to addiction. Nicotine addiction can cause cravings, irritability, and difficulty concentrating.
  • Increased Heart Rate and Blood Pressure: Nicotine is a stimulant that can increase heart rate and blood pressure. This can be especially concerning for individuals with pre-existing cardiovascular conditions.
  • Headaches and Migraines: Nicotine can constrict blood vessels, leading to headaches and migraines in some people.
